Some areas in Vile Parle (East) as well as the stretch from Andheri station to Western Express Highway —including Old Nagardas Marg, New Nagardas Marg, Mograpada, and Andheri-Kurla Marg —will receive water supply at low pressure for a week, from Sunday, June 22, till Saturday, June 28.
The Brihanmumbai Municipal Corporation (BMC) announced on Friday that the ongoing Metro-7A project work will impact water distribution, leading to low pressure in parts of the K-East Ward over the coming week.
In an advisory, the civic body has urged residents to store water in advance and use it judiciously.
